Plot Summary

Set in the 17th century, the film chronicles the life and political maneuvering of Axel von Auersperg, a prominent figure navigating the complex courtly and military landscape of the Holy Roman Empire. It delves into his ambitions, relationships, and the challenges he faced in maintaining power and influence amidst shifting alliances and internal conflicts.
